Dr. Peter Levine is one of the most consequential figures in the history of trauma healing. The developer of Somatic Experiencing® — a body-based approach to trauma resolution now practiced by therapists in over 40 countries — he has shaped the way the entire field thinks about what trauma is, where it lives, and how it moves.

His foundational insight: trauma is not in the event. It is in the nervous system's incomplete response to it. And the body, when given the right conditions, knows how to heal.

He is the author of Waking the Tiger: Healing Trauma, In an Unspoken Voice, and Trauma and Memory, among others. He has spent over 50 years studying the intersection of neuroscience, instinct, and the body's innate capacity for recovery.

For many people, exhaustion isn't the absence of energy — it's what happens when the nervous system has been running survival responses for too long. This session addresses the freeze state, the dorsal vagal collapse, the chronic depletion that looks like laziness and feels like something is fundamentally wrong.
